POPLARVILLE, Miss. — Pearl River Community College will be hosting the 16th annual Women’s Health Symposium on Saturday, Jan. 28 in Crosby Hall on the Poplarville campus. 

The Symposium is meant to educate attendees in the areas of personal health and fitness and draws women from all over the region. Since the Women’s Health Symposium began in 2007, the Grand Sponsor for the Symposium has been the Lower Pearl River Valley Foundation. 

Attendees registered for either a brunch (7 – 10:15 a.m.) or lunch (10:30 a.m. – 1:45 p.m.) session.  

The main speaker will be Colonel Marilyn Wills with a presentation titled “Time of Transition.” Then, attendees will have the opportunity to access health screenings and visit the art walk featuring local artists before their meal. Ms. Janie Walters will provide entertainment during the meal. Ms. Keri Falk will speak on “Overcoming Adversity” during their meal, with final thoughts provided by Ms. Janie Walters. 

The health screenings include blood cholesterol, blood pressure, bone density, dental, glucose screening, posture analysis, skin screening, stress management, vision, nail care, and more.
